So, how do you ensure AI integration is truly beneficial? It’s a question I hear frequently from clients. The answer, according to research, lies in maintaining a human-centered approach.
A study conducted by the University of hohenheim in Stuttgart highlighted a critical factor for job satisfaction. When individuals perceive their work as meaningful and fulfilling, AI should serve as a supportive tool, not a replacement for human creativity and judgment.

Researchers divided 677 participants into three groups, each tasked with drafting a fundraising appeal for children. One group utilized AI-generated suggestions directly, another modified those suggestions, and the final group composed the appeal entirely on their own. The results underscored the importance of human agency in the process.
| Group | AI Involvement | Perceived Meaningfulness |
|---|---|---|
| Group 1 | Directly used AI suggestions | Lowest |
| Group 2 | Modified AI suggestions | Moderate |
| Group 3 | Wrote appeal independently | Highest |
This illustrates a key point: simply using AI tools isn’t enough. You need to actively shape and refine the output to align with your values and goals.
